Causal discovery under mean independence and linearity

传统因果发现方法如LiNGAM依赖于扰动项相互独立的假设,但该假设在共享波动、共同尺度效应等情况下极易失效。本文提出线性均值独立无环模型(LiMIAM),将全独立假设放宽为单边均值独立约束。在有限阶条件下,源节点可泛识别,从而可递归恢复兼容的因果顺序。证明过程具有构造性,导出直接基于残差的算法DirectLiMIAM。在均值独立但相关的扰动下,模拟结果显示DirectLiMIAM显著优于LiNGAM。大规模原油市场实证分析表明,独立性假设不成立,而DirectLiMIAM成功恢复了从政策到生产、再到价格与通胀的合理因果链。

Causal discovery methods such as LiNGAM identify causal structure from observational data by assuming mutually independent disturbances. This assumption is fragile: shared volatility, common scale effects, or other forms of dependence can cause the methods to recover the wrong causal order, even with infinite data. We introduce the Linear Mean-Independent Acyclic Model (LiMIAM), which replaces full independence with weaker one-sided mean-independence restrictions on the disturbances. Under finite-order consequences of these restrictions, source nodes are generically identifiable, and hence a compatible causal order can be recovered recursively. Our proof is constructive and leads to DirectLiMIAM, a sequential residual-based algorithm for causal discovery under dependent noise. In simulations with mean-independent but dependent disturbances, DirectLiMIAM outperforms LiNGAM methods. A large-scale empirical application to the oil market highlights the implausibility of the independence assumption and the ability of DirectLiMIAM to recover a realistic causal ordering, from policy to production and from prices to inflation.
